do
SkynetIADSAbstractElement = {}
SkynetIADSAbstractElement = inheritsFrom(SkynetIADSAbstractDCSObjectWrapper)
function SkynetIADSAbstractElement:create(dcsRepresentation, iads)
local instance = self:superClass():create(dcsRepresentation)
setmetatable(instance, self)
self.__index = self
instance.connectionNodes = {}
instance.powerSources = {}
instance.iads = iads
instance.natoName = "UNKNOWN"
world.addEventHandler(instance)
return instance
end
function SkynetIADSAbstractElement:removeEventHandlers()
world.removeEventHandler(self)
end
function SkynetIADSAbstractElement:cleanUp()
self:removeEventHandlers()
end
function SkynetIADSAbstractElement:isDestroyed()
return self:getDCSRepresentation():isExist() == false
end
function SkynetIADSAbstractElement:addPowerSource(powerSource)
table.insert(self.powerSources, powerSource)
self:informChildrenOfStateChange()
return self
end
function SkynetIADSAbstractElement:getPowerSources()
return self.powerSources
end
function SkynetIADSAbstractElement:addConnectionNode(connectionNode)
table.insert(self.connectionNodes, connectionNode)
self:informChildrenOfStateChange()
return self
end
function SkynetIADSAbstractElement:getConnectionNodes()
return self.connectionNodes
end
function SkynetIADSAbstractElement:hasActiveConnectionNode()
local connectionNode = self:genericCheckOneObjectIsAlive(self.connectionNodes)
if connectionNode == false and self.iads:getDebugSettings().samNoConnection then
self.iads:printOutput(self:getDescription().." no connection to Command Center")
end
return connectionNode
end
function SkynetIADSAbstractElement:hasWorkingPowerSource()
local power = self:genericCheckOneObjectIsAlive(self.powerSources)
if power == false and self.iads:getDebugSettings().hasNoPower then
self.iads:printOutput(self:getDescription().." has no power")
end
return power
end
function SkynetIADSAbstractElement:getDCSName()
return self.dcsName
end
-- generic function to theck if power plants, command centers, connection nodes are still alive
function SkynetIADSAbstractElement:genericCheckOneObjectIsAlive(objects)
local isAlive = (#objects == 0)
for i = 1, #objects do
local object = objects[i]
--if we find one object that is not fully destroyed we assume the IADS is still working
if object:isExist() then
isAlive = true
break
end
end
return isAlive
end
function SkynetIADSAbstractElement:getNatoName()
return self.natoName
end
function SkynetIADSAbstractElement:getDescription()
return "IADS ELEMENT: "..self:getDCSName().." | Type: "..tostring(self:getNatoName())
end
function SkynetIADSAbstractElement:onEvent(event)
--if a unit is destroyed we check to see if its a power plant powering the unit or a connection node
if event.id == world.event.S_EVENT_DEAD then
if self:hasWorkingPowerSource() == false or self:isDestroyed() then
self:goDark()
self:informChildrenOfStateChange()
end
if self:hasActiveConnectionNode() == false then
self:informChildrenOfStateChange()
end
end
if event.id == world.event.S_EVENT_SHOT then
self:weaponFired(event)
end
end
--placeholder method, can be implemented by subclasses
function SkynetIADSAbstractElement:weaponFired(event)
end
--placeholder method, can be implemented by subclasses
function SkynetIADSAbstractElement:goDark()
end
--placeholder method, can be implemented by subclasses
function SkynetIADSAbstractElement:goAutonomous()
end
--placeholder method, can be implemented by subclasses
function SkynetIADSAbstractElement:setToCorrectAutonomousState()
end
--placeholder method, can be implemented by subclasses
function SkynetIADSAbstractElement:informChildrenOfStateChange()
end
end
